Flight Attendant Hourly Pay in Muskegon, MI: $28.18 (2026)
Quick Answer:Hourly pay for a flight attendant working in Muskegon, MI runs $28.18 at the median for 2026 — annualizing to $58,614 at a standard 2,080-hour year. Figures projected from BLS OEWS 2025 (SOC 53-2031). Weighted against Muskegon's regional price level (BEA RPP 93.2, 7% below national), each hour of work buys what $30.24 nationally would. A 24-hour part-time schedule grosses $35,173 per year.

Flight Attendant Hourly Wage Breakdown
| Percentile | Hourly Rate | Per 8hr Shift |
|---|---|---|
| Entry Level (P10) | $16.34 | $130.72 |
| Lower Range (P25) | $22.46 | $179.68 |
| Median (P50) | $28.18 | $225.47 |
| Upper Range (P75) | $36.07 | $288.56 |
| Top Earners (P90) | $43.68 | $349.45 |

Hourly Rate Trajectory for Flight Attendants in Muskegon (2019–2027)
2019–2025: actual BLS OEWS data for this metro area. 2026+: CAGR 1.49% projection.
| Year | Hourly Rate | Status |
|---|---|---|
| 2019 | $24.74/hr | Actual |
| 2020 | $25.79/hr | Actual |
| 2021 | $26.92/hr | Actual |
| 2022 | $27.85/hr | Actual |
| 2023 | $29.86/hr | Actual |
| 2024 | $26.20/hr | Actual |
| 2025 | $27.77/hr | Actual |
| 2026(current) | $28.18/hr | Estimated |
| 2027 | $28.60/hr | Projected |
Based on 7 years of BLS OEWS metropolitan area data, the median hourly rate for flight attendants in Muskegon grew 12.3% from $24.74/hr (2019) to $27.77/hr (2025). At a 1.49% projected growth rate, hourly pay is expected to reach $28.60/hr by 2027. Part-time and per-diem flight attendants can use this multi-year trend to benchmark future contract negotiations.
